Growing Up Sober: Bear Cub & Bug's Journey

Episode Overview

  • Trust your instincts when faced with uncomfortable situations.
  • Be cautious about social media interactions and online friendships.
  • Peer pressure can be challenging; have strategies to resist it.
  • Stay informed about the risks of substances like vaping.
  • Support friends in making safe choices at social gatherings.
"You're never overreacting if your energy is telling you something."
Experience the emotional and inspiring tales of recovery as Sobertown Podcast brings you an engaging conversation with two remarkable young ladies, Bear Cub and Bug. These young co-hosts, aged 15 and 12 respectively, share their unique perspectives on sobriety, substance awareness, and the challenges of growing up in a digital world. They explore the risks of social media, recounting personal experiences that highlight the importance of trusting your gut and staying safe online.
The episode also delves into the potential dangers of peer pressure and the importance of making informed choices when it comes to substances. Bear Cub and Bug offer insights into how they navigate social situations where substances might be present, sharing strategies for maintaining sobriety and supporting friends who might be tempted. Their candid discussions about vaping, alcohol, and the importance of listening to one's instincts provide valuable lessons for anyone interested in addiction recovery.
With humour and honesty, these young voices offer wisdom beyond their years, making this episode a must-listen for parents and teens alike. So, whether you're a parent looking for ways to support your child or a young person seeking advice on staying substance-free, this episode has something for everyone.
